We are looking for a System Protection Engineer that will perform complex engineering work activities and projects requiring the application of engineering knowledge in a safe effective efficient and economic manner.
ESSENTIAL DUTIES AND RESPONSIBILITIES:
Under general supervision the system protection engineer is responsible for the following:
-Perform short circuit overcurrent and distance coordination studies using ASPEN Oneliner.
-Calculate and develop protective relay settings for new projects and/ or modify existing protective relay settings as required to maintain system reliability.
-Analyze system disturbances and recommend mitigation plans in compliance with NERC PRC-004.
-Act as an SME on assigned NERC and/ or CIP compliance standards.
-Review Relaying one line AC/ DC schematics wiring diagrams and other relay design deliverables.
-Ensure that all work is performed in adherence to applicable company standards and NERC and CIP compliance standards.
-Provide technical support and direction to field personnel as needed.
-Provides training to less experienced staff.
-Participates in peer reviews as assigned.
-Communicates engineering ideas recommendations and evaluations to diverse internal and external audiences
-Represents the company’s interests in advanced engineering matters.
-Applies extensive engineering expertise to improve or develop new standards
-Provides technical direction to contractors and company personnel on an as-needed basis
-Perform all work in a safe and timely manner.
